Wiladean Mary Peters, age 58, started her journey to the spirit world unexpectedly on Monday June 16, 2025, in Antigo. Wiladean was born on November 14, 1966, in Shawano to the late Walter and Veronica (Waupoose) Peters. She enjoyed fancy dancing and traditional dancing at Pow Wows in her younger years. Wiladean was a talented in Native American craft work her specialty in beading and leatherwork. In her free time, she enjoyed riding in the woods and spending time with her family.
Wiladean is survived by her siblings, Wilda Vele, Willa Peters, Winston Larry Dean Merdock, II.,, Waldon (Kathy) Peters, Sr., Dawn Marie Peters, Karen Peters, and Wayne Peters. She is further survived by many nieces, nephews, including special nephew, Ke-Se-Kat Okiq-Se-Maw Dayson K. Brown.
Wiladean is preceded in death by her siblings, Winifred Peters, Wendelin Peters, Wanda Peters, William Peters, Warren Peters, Willard Peters, Wilhemina Peters, Gordon James, Sr., Betty Ann Wynos, Carmela Root, and Walter Peters III; and her parents, Walter and Veronica.
A traditional Native American service officiated by Joey Awonohopay, Sr. will be held at 1:00 pm on Tuesday June 24, 2025, at the Willa Peters residence N2106 White Birch Street Neopit, Middle Village. Visitation will be held at the residence starting on Sunday June 22, 2025, from 1:00 pm and continuing until the time of service on Tuesday. Burial will in the Menominee Nation Cemetery.
